Skip to content

Commit b934e68

Browse files
committed
misc: reorder to have struct first, then its method
1 parent 3c6895c commit b934e68

File tree

1 file changed

+3
-3
lines changed

1 file changed

+3
-3
lines changed

clippy_lints/src/non_octal_unix_permissions.rs

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-44,9 +44,9 @@ impl<'tcx> LateLintPass<'tcx> for NonOctalUnixPermissions {
4444
ExprKind::MethodCall(path, func, [param], _) => {
4545
if let Some(adt) = cx.typeck_results().expr_ty(func).peel_refs().ty_adt_def()
4646
&& matches!(
47-
(path.ident.name, cx.tcx.get_diagnostic_name(adt.did())),
48-
(sym::mode, Some(sym::FsOpenOptions | sym::DirBuilder))
49-
| (sym::set_mode, Some(sym::FsPermissions))
47+
(cx.tcx.get_diagnostic_name(adt.did()), path.ident.name),
48+
(Some(sym::FsOpenOptions | sym::DirBuilder), sym::mode)
49+
| (Some(sym::FsPermissions), sym::set_mode)
5050
)
5151
&& let ExprKind::Lit(_) = param.kind
5252
&& param.span.eq_ctxt(expr.span)

0 commit comments

Comments
 (0)